物理机和虚拟机哪个好,物理机与虚拟机,互补还是对立?深度解析两者协同工作的必要性
- 综合资讯
- 2025-05-09 23:07:27
- 3

物理机与虚拟机并非对立关系,而是具有显著互补性的技术体系,物理机作为底层硬件载体,具备直接访问硬件资源的性能优势,尤其适用于计算密集型、实时性要求高的场景(如科学计算、...
物理机与虚拟机并非对立关系,而是具有显著互补性的技术体系,物理机作为底层硬件载体,具备直接访问硬件资源的性能优势,尤其适用于计算密集型、实时性要求高的场景(如科学计算、游戏服务器);而虚拟机通过资源抽象与隔离,可突破物理硬件限制,实现多系统并行运行、动态资源调配,显著提升资源利用率,二者协同可构建弹性化基础设施:物理机集群为虚拟机提供基础算力池,通过虚拟化平台实现负载均衡与热迁移,同时保留物理机的硬件直通特性(如GPU加速、NVMe存储),这种混合架构既保障关键业务稳定性,又满足弹性扩展需求,据Gartner统计,采用混合部署的企业IT运维成本降低37%,业务连续性提升52%,未来随着容器技术与超融合架构发展,物理与虚拟资源的智能调度将更趋紧密,形成"物理底座+虚拟敏捷"的协同范式。
(全文约3870字)
引言:IT基础设施的进化悖论 在云计算技术渗透率达68%的今天(Gartner 2023数据),企业IT架构面临前所未有的选择困境,物理机与虚拟机这对传统与现代的"技术CP",既存在性能损耗的争议,又展现出资源整合的潜力,本文通过架构师视角,结合超大规模数据中心运营数据,揭示两者协同工作的底层逻辑。
图片来源于网络,如有侵权联系删除
物理机与虚拟机的技术基因对比 1.1 硬件直连架构 物理机采用"CPU-内存-存储"全链路直连设计,实测单节点延迟低于0.8μs(Linux内核基准测试),某金融交易系统案例显示,物理服务器处理高频交易指令的时延比虚拟化环境快3.2倍。
2 虚拟化抽象层 KVM/Xen等虚拟化平台通过Hypervisor实现资源虚拟化,形成三层架构:
- 硬件抽象层(Hypervisor)
- 虚拟资源池层(Resource Pool)
- 容器化应用层(VM/Container)
3 性能损耗量化分析 Intel Xeon Scalable处理器实测数据显示:
- 虚拟化开销:内存访问延迟增加15-22%
- CPU调度开销:单核利用率下降18-25%
- I/O吞吐量:平均下降30-35%
物理机不可替代的四大场景 3.1 毫秒级响应场景 某证券公司的T7级交易系统要求:
- 每秒处理200万笔订单
- 平均响应时间<1ms
- 99%系统可用性 物理服务器集群通过PCIe 5.0直连FPGA加速卡,实现订单处理时延0.35ms,较虚拟化环境提升4.6倍。
2 混合精度计算场景 在AI训练场景中,物理服务器配置NVIDIA A100 GPU的FP16/FP32混合精度计算:
- 单卡训练ResNet-50模型耗时:物理机12.7秒 vs 虚拟机21.3秒
- 显存利用率差异:物理机89.2% vs 虚拟机76.5%
3 物联网边缘计算 某智慧城市项目部署的5000台边缘网关:
- 物理机方案:时延<50ms,功耗<15W
- 虚拟化方案:时延增加120ms,需额外散热系统 边缘节点采用物理机+LoRaWAN的混合架构,实现98.7%的设备在线率。
4 安全隔离需求 某政府数据中心的涉密系统:
- 物理机部署:通过硬件级可信执行环境(TEE)实现物理隔离
- 虚拟化方案:需额外配置安全组策略,实际隔离成本增加40% 物理机方案满足等保2.0三级要求,虚拟化方案因潜在侧信道攻击风险被禁用。
虚拟化技术的不可替代价值 4.1 资源动态调配优势 某电商平台双11大促期间:
- 虚拟机集群弹性扩容:处理峰值QPS从120万提升至850万
- 物理机扩容成本:需采购30%冗余硬件 虚拟化环境实现资源利用率从58%提升至89%,成本节约230万美元。
2 开发测试效率提升 某互联网公司的CI/CD流程优化:
- 虚拟机环境部署测试容器:平均构建时间从45分钟降至8分钟
- 物理机部署:需配置专用测试环境,维护成本增加70% 虚拟化测试环境使缺陷发现周期缩短82%,线上故障率下降67%。
3 成本优化空间 IDC 2023年报告显示:
- 虚拟化环境TCO降低:硬件成本节约35%,运维成本下降28%
- 物理机TCO优化:通过横向扩展实现30%的利用率提升 混合架构方案(物理机核心+虚拟机扩展)TCO较纯虚拟化降低19%,比纯物理机优化41%。
4 复杂系统管理 某跨国企业的全球数据中心:
- 虚拟化平台:实现50个区域的数据中心统一管控
- 物理机管理:需配置专用运维团队,跨区域协调成本增加 虚拟化环境使IT运维人力成本降低45%,跨时区故障响应时间缩短至15分钟。
协同架构的三大实现范式 5.1 混合云边缘架构 典型架构: [物理机集群] → [SD-WAN网关] → [虚拟化资源池] → [边缘节点] 某制造业企业实践:
图片来源于网络,如有侵权联系删除
- 物理机处理核心MES系统
- 虚拟机运行ERP/CRM系统
- 边缘节点部署设备监控应用 系统可用性从87%提升至99.95%,运维成本降低32%。
2 智能资源调度系统 基于Kubernetes的混合调度架构:
class HybridScheduler: def __init__(self): self.physical_nodes = list() self虚拟机pools = defaultdict(list) def schedule(self, pod): if pod.size > 4TB: return select_physical_node() else: return select_virtual_pool()
某云服务商实测:
- 大型工作负载调度效率提升40%
- 跨物理机资源争用减少65%
- 能耗成本下降28%
3 虚拟化增强技术 最新技术演进:
- 指令级虚拟化(Intel VT-x 3.0)
- 内存超分(AMD SEV)
- CPU核心超分(Intel SMT) 某超算中心实测:
- 虚拟化性能损耗从22%降至7%
- 单物理机承载虚拟机数从32提升至89
- 能效比提高1.8倍
混合架构实施指南 6.1 评估模型 构建TCO评估矩阵: | 指标 | 物理机权重 | 虚拟机权重 | 混合权重 | |-------------|------------|------------|----------| | 硬件成本 | 0.35 | 0.20 | 0.30 | | 运维复杂度 | 0.25 | 0.30 | 0.25 | | 安全合规 | 0.20 | 0.15 | 0.20 | | 灵活性 | 0.10 | 0.25 | 0.15 | | 能效比 | 0.10 | 0.10 | 0.10 |
2 实施步骤
- 环境扫描:使用DCIM工具进行资产盘点
- 需求建模:建立业务连续性矩阵(BCP)
- 架构设计:采用模块化设计原则
- 运维培训:建立混合环境管理规范
- 持续优化:部署AIOps监控平台
3 典型案例 某跨国银行混合架构:
- 核心交易系统:4台物理服务器
- 数据仓库:虚拟化集群(128VM)
- 监控系统:边缘物理机+云虚拟机 实现:
- 交易系统TPS提升至120万
- 数据分析响应时间缩短至2.1秒
- 年度运维成本降低580万美元
未来技术演进方向 7.1 基于量子计算的混合架构 IBM Q系统与经典架构的融合:
- 量子比特作为虚拟化控制单元
- 经典-量子混合编程模型
- 量子纠错与经典容错协同机制
2 自适应虚拟化技术 DPU(Data Processing Unit)的演进:
- 芯片级网络虚拟化(NPU)
- 存储虚拟化加速(SSU)
- 安全虚拟化单元(SVU) 某云服务商实测:
- 网络虚拟化性能提升18倍
- 存储I/O延迟降低至0.3μs
3 6G时代的边缘虚拟化 6G网络特征对架构的影响:
- 时延要求:<1ms(URLLC)
- 资源密度:>1000节点/km²
- 能效比:>10^6 J/GWh 某智慧港口试点:
- 边缘物理机+虚拟化中台
- 自动导引车调度效率提升40%
- 网络切片时延波动<50μs
结论与建议 物理机与虚拟机的协同关系已从"替代竞争"转向"互补共生",根据Forrester调研,采用混合架构的企业IT支出效率平均提升27%,建议企业:
- 建立动态评估模型,每季度进行架构健康检查
- 部署智能运维平台(AIOps),实现资源自动调配
- 重点突破混合架构中的安全隔离、性能边界等关键技术
- 关注6G、量子计算等新兴技术带来的架构变革
(注:本文数据来源于Gartner、IDC、IEEE Xplore等权威机构,部分案例经脱敏处理,技术细节参考Linux Foundation、CNCF等开源组织技术白皮书。)
本文链接:https://www.zhitaoyun.cn/2216406.html
发表评论